[发明专利]机器翻译方法及装置在审
申请号: | 201611179640.9 | 申请日: | 2016-12-19 |
公开(公告)号: | CN106776586A | 公开(公告)日: | 2017-05-31 |
发明(设计)人: | 田亮 | 申请(专利权)人: | 新译信息科技(深圳)有限公司 |
主分类号: | G06F17/28 | 分类号: | G06F17/28 |
代理公司: | 北京同立钧成知识产权代理有限公司11205 | 代理人: | 杨文娟,刘芳 |
地址: | 518057 广东省深圳市*** | 国省代码: | 广东;44 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 机器翻译 方法 装置 | ||
技术领域
本发明涉及通信技术,尤其涉及一种机器翻译方法及装置。
背景技术
机器翻译是利用计算机将一种自然语言翻译为另一种自然目标语言的过程,用户在互联网上的翻译软件或翻译网页输入待翻译的源语言可以得到翻译后的语言,例如:输入汉字“中国”,得到英文翻译“China”。
现有技术中,计算机接收到用户输入的待翻译的内容后,将句子拆分为短语,通过检索大型双语平行语料库中存储的短语的翻译结果,得到短语的翻译结果,将短语的翻译结果组合排序后得到翻译的结果。
采用现有技术,机器翻译结果依赖双语平行语料库的质量和规模,机器翻译的效率不高。
发明内容
本发明提供一种机器翻译方法及装置,提高了机器翻译的效率。
本发明提供一种机器翻译方法,包括:
从第一语句中获取第一短语集合,所述第一短语集合包括所述第一语句中连续的n元短语;
从第一语料库中获取第二短语集合,所述第二短语集合包括所述第一语料库中的所有n元短语,所述第一语料库为可比较语料库;
通过自动对齐算法从第二短语集合中获取第三短语集合,所述第三短语集合中的短语对所述第一短语集合中的短语的第一翻译关系包括:一对一、一对多和/或多对多;
通过所述第一翻译关系从所述第三短语集合中获取第二语句,所述第二语句为所述第一语句的翻译结果。
在本发明一实施例中,所述第一语料库包括:所述第一语句所使用的语言和所述第二语句所使用的语言互译的网页内容。
在本发明一实施例中,所述自动对齐算法包括:
根据所述第一短语的长度信息和所述第三短语的长度信息得到归一化长度值,所述第一短语为所述第一短语集合中的短语,所述第三短语为所述第三短语集合中的短语;
利用高斯方程或泊松分布公式、所述归一化长度值和所述第一短语和所述第三短语的对齐类型,对所述第一短语和所述第三短语集合中的短语进行对齐,所述对齐类型包括:一个短语对一个短语对齐、一个短语对多个短语对齐和多个短语对多个短语对齐;
根据IBM模型通过最大期望EM算法过滤所述第三短语集合中的短语;
根据所述第一短语和所述第三短语的词相似性得到所述第三短语集合。
在本发明一实施例中,所述自动对齐算法包括:
根据得到所述归一化长度,其中,所述ls为所述第一短语的长度,所述lt为所述第三短语的长度,所述r为所述第一语句所使用的语言和所述第二语句所使用的语言长度的比率,所述σ2是所述第一语句所使用的语言和所述第二语句所使用的语言的样本方差;
根据或对所述第一短语和所述第三短语集合中的短语进行对齐,以得到所述第一短语与所述第三短语对齐的概率p(δ(ls,lt)|type)=p(|X|≥|δ(ls,lt)|)=2(1-p(X<|δ(ls,lt)|)),其中,所述μ是是所述第一语句所使用的语言和所述第二语句所使用的语言的样本期望,所述α是常量,所述type为所述第一语句所使用的语言和所述第二语句所使用的语言的对齐类型;
根据模型,通过EM算法过滤所述第三短语集合中的短语,其中,所述s所述第一语句所使用的语言,t为所述第二语句所使用的语言,所述l为所述第一语句中包括的所述第一短语的个数,所述m为所述第三短语的个数,所述ε为常量;
根据得到所述第三短语集合,其中,(l-gram)∩(m-gram)是所述第一短语和所述第三短语中相同字符的个数,所述(l-gram)是所述第一短语的长度,所述(m-gram)是所述第三短语的长度。
在本发明一实施例中,所述通过所述第一翻译关系从所述第三短语集合中得到第二语句,包括:
根据tbest=arg maxtp(tn-best)得到第二语句,其中,所述tn-best为所述第三短语集合中的短语组合。
本发明提供一种机器翻译装置,包括:
获取模块,所述获取模块用于从第一语句中获取第一短语集合,所述第一短语集合包括所述第一语句中连续的n元短语;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于新译信息科技(深圳)有限公司,未经新译信息科技(深圳)有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201611179640.9/2.html,转载请声明来源钻瓜专利网。
- 上一篇:即时翻译方法及移动终端
- 下一篇:数据处理方法和装置